Re: [DIYbio] DIY nanodrop alternative?

This still only for 600 nm, right? I keep thinking there should be a cheap hack to do a simple 260/280 nm spec for RNA/DNA quantitation and purity testing. Much more demand for that than for a general UV/Vis spectrophotometer. Maybe just a diffraction grating and two UV sensors at fixed angles?

I posted off list by accident. Here was my response to hugo's question:

So far so good. Still working on the integrated microcontroller PCB and
arduino shield alternative. I've been using my prototype for the last
few weeks making competent cells and such and it works quite well. The
only issue is that due to the arduino's crappy clock and edge detection
I lose some edges if you make a reading at the wrong time so I'm not
comfortable charging anything until I get this important issue fixed.
It does not hinder the performance, rather you may have to blank a few
times to get a 100% transmittance reading. I'd like to add a custom
circuit for edge detection so the only thing the arduino needs to do is
output to the LCD and down the USB as serial IO. Will start working on
that issue with more intensity now that I know someone is interested.
There are others on the list working on a similar device so they may
chime in too.

> >  I'm in the process of making a very affordable dedicated OD600
> > module soon. I can send you a prototype to demo free of charge. Its
> > all open source. The final kit will be 25 bucks and initial trials
> > are proving quite good. Its fixed at 600nm but will have lots of
> > nice features and the ability to swap modules for other wavelengths
> > or multiple cuvettes. If all goes well I may kick start it to make
> > one for DNA. Ill keep you posted if you'd wish.
